Design And Build
The design and build of a smartphone play a vital role. It affects both aesthetics and user experience. Comparing the iPhone 11 Pro and iPhone 14, differences are evident. Apple’s design evolution over the years is clear in both models. Let’s dive deeper into their design and build aspects.
iPhone 11 Pro: Compact And Classic Appeal
The iPhone 11 Pro features a 5.8-inch display size. Its stainless steel frame adds durability and a premium feel. The matte glass back reduces fingerprints and smudges. Rounded edges make it comfortable to hold for long periods. The camera module is arranged in a neat triangular layout. This design gave it a unique identity in 2019. Available in muted tones like Midnight Green, it feels timeless.
iPhone 14: Sleek AndiPhone Modern Refinement
The iPhone 14 showcases Apple’s focus on sleek design. It comes with a 6.1-inch display, slightly larger than the iPhone 11 Pro. Flat edges create a sharp, modern look. The aerospace-grade aluminum frame is lightweight yet sturdy. The glass back is glossy, enhancing its polished appearance. The camera layout is diagonal, adding a fresh aesthetic touch. Vibrant colors like Purple and Blue cater to diverse tastes.
Build Quality: Durability And Everyday Use
Both devices are built with quality materials. The iPhone 11 Pro uses stainless steel, making it strong but heavier. The iPhone 14 uses aluminum, reducing weight without sacrificing strength. Both phones are water-resistant, offering protection from spills and splashes. Ceramic Shield on the iPhone 14 adds extra durability to the front glass. The iPhone 11 Pro uses standard tempered glass, which is slightly less resilient.
Ergonomics: Comfort In Your Hands
The iPhone 11 Pro’s rounded edges provide a comfortable grip. Its compact size makes it easy to use one-handed. The iPhone 14’s flat edges can feel sharp during prolonged use. Its slightly larger size may require two hands for comfortable handling. Weight differences are noticeable, with the iPhone 14 being lighter.

Performance And Features
The iPhone 11 Pro and iPhone 14 cater to different user needs. Comparing their performance and features can help smart buyers decide which fits better in 2025. Let’s dive into their capabilities and see how they stack up.
Performance: Processor And Speed
The iPhone 11 Pro runs on the A13 Bionic chip. This processor was powerful in its time but now lags behind newer devices. The iPhone 14, on the other hand, uses the A16 Bionic chip. This newer chip ensures faster processing and better multitasking. It also handles heavy apps and games more smoothly. The A16 is more energy-efficient, prolonging battery life while maintaining performance.
Display Technology
The iPhone 11 Pro features a 5.8-inch Super Retina XDR display. Its OLED screen offers sharp colors and decent brightness. The iPhone 14 boasts a 6.1-inch Super Retina XDR display. It supports better HDR and higher peak brightness. The larger screen size enhances viewing for videos and apps. Both models have smooth touch responses, but the iPhone 14 feels more refined.

Battery Life And Charging
The iPhone 11 Pro offers good battery life for its time. It supports fast charging and wireless charging. The iPhone 14 offers better battery optimization due to its A16 chip. It lasts longer during heavy usage and supports faster charging speeds. Both phones ensure reliable performance throughout the day.
Software And Updates
The iPhone 11 Pro ships with iOS 13 but supports updates up to iOS 17. It may stop receiving updates within the next few years. The iPhone 14 launches with iOS 16 and is likely to receive updates for many more years. Longer software support gives the iPhone 14 an edge in security and features.

Battery Performance: iPhone 11 Pro Vs iPhone 14
The iPhone 11 Pro offers a solid battery life. It lasts up to 18 hours of video playback. Its efficiency depends on usage and settings. This model uses a smaller battery compared to newer iPhones.
The iPhone 14 has a significant upgrade in battery capacity. It supports up to 20 hours of video playback. It also includes improved energy-saving technology. This ensures longer usage even with demanding apps.
The iPhone 14 charges faster with its advanced charging features. It supports MagSafe and higher wattage adapters. The iPhone 11 Pro charges slower due to older technology. For users seeking longer battery life, the iPhone 14 stands out.
Pricing Comparison
The iPhone 11 Pro launched at a premium price. Over time, its price dropped due to newer releases. In 2025, it is more affordable for budget-conscious buyers. Refurbished models are widely available at lower costs.
The iPhone 14 comes with a higher price tag. Its advanced features contribute to its premium pricing. Discounts on the iPhone 14 may be limited due to its popularity. Buyers seeking the latest technology should expect a higher investment.
